Web3 mrt. 2024 · A capacitive fingerprint sensor uses a grid of tiny capacitors that store electricity, which is discharged only at the points where your fingerprint ridges touch. An array of thousands of capacitors can then be used to map the pattern of your fingerprint. Sometimes these sensors also support swipes or force sensing.
